Comprehending stapler reloads is vital for risk-free and efficient usage. An endo stapler reload offers the staple cartridge that matches the device and cells application. These reloads are picked based upon tissue density, location, and the wanted staple height. Making use of the right endo stapler reload is essential due to the fact that dissimilar cartridge choice might endanger staple development or cells compression. In real surgical method, the reload choice is not a minor detail; it becomes part of the core decision-making procedure. Cells that is also thick might require a different cartridge profile than tissue that is slim or fragile, and experienced teams pay close interest to these distinctions prior to firing.

In some systems, the disposable endo stapler reloading unit is developed to integrate into a certain stapling platform, enabling the doctor to exchange cartridges swiftly throughout the treatment. This can aid keep energy throughout a procedure and decrease hold-ups at essential moments. Because each treatment might involve different cells characteristics, having a selection of reload alternatives available can sustain far better customization. The operating group should still verify compatibility between the device and the reload, and cautious handling during loading is essential to protect the designated performance of the tool. For specialists and perioperative teams, comprehending endoscopic surgical stapler cartridge usage guide concepts is vital. While specific instructions vary by maker and system, the underlying reasoning corresponds: match the cartridge to the cells thickness, validate proper device loading, check the staple line path, and make sure that the cells is completely and equally positioned prior to firing. A mindful cartridge option procedure can assist protect against problems associated with under-compression or excessive compression. Training and knowledge with the certain system matter greatly, due to the fact that each system might have various cartridge shades, staple heights, or firing mechanics. Following the recommended usage guide additionally sustains more secure intraoperative decisions and can lower the risk of wasted reloads.

A particularly pertinent application is the ultrasound scalpel for thyroid surgery. In thyroid treatments, the surgeon works near delicate nerves, glands, and vessels, so accuracy is extremely important. When used appropriately, an ultrasound scalpel can aid with dissection and hemostasis while reducing unnecessary thermal injury. This can be valuable in maintaining a clear operative field and supporting fragile physiological job.
